Dallas, Houston to get $21.6M in Katrina aid

#1 Postby TexasStooge » Fri Mar 17, 2006 9:24 pm

From DallasNews.com and the Associated Press

The federal government has approved $21.6 million for Texas cities that took in Hurricane Katrina refugees, officials announced Friday.

The U.S. Department of Justice granted $20 million to Houston for law enforcement. The money will help combat crime after the August storm sent thousands of refugees to the city.

The Federal Emergency Management Agency has also approved $1.6 million to pay Dallas back for sheltering victims.

Dallas housed more than 1,000 Katrina evacuees at the Reunion Arena and more than 1,500 at the city Convention Center.

U.S. Rep. Tom DeLay, R-Sugar Land, praised the Houston grant in a news release Friday.

"These are real dollars that are needed now to support our law enforcement and their efforts to protect the community in the aftermath of Hurricane Katrina," he said.

Sen. Kay Bailey Hutchison, R-Texas, called the Dallas money "critical."
